Economical Ideas For A Novice Scrapbooker Like Yourself
Making a scrapbook sure is a great leisure pursuit. It's not surprising why it's one of the most popular hobbies these days. It allows you to hone your creativity, plus it lets you sort out your snapshots.
But you might notice that a huge part of arts and crafts shops is devoted for scrapbookers. And you might notice that the hobby can get very expensive too. For sure you have heard of hardcore scrapbookers who spend a fortune for the craft.
However, this should not be a cause of alarm and steering clear of the hobby. You can try making a scrapbook even without spending a huge amount of money for it, especially for a newcomer like yourself. You can come up with a fantastic album by using materials found in the home. And of course by using your creativity as well.
Scrapbooking papers come in all sizes and colors. And you really can recycle magazine pages or used construction papers to come up with wonderful pages for your scrapbook. Simply place photographs and embellishments strategically over parts you wish to hide. For instance, an offensive word on a magazine page or your child's doodling.
Serious scrapbookers have this habit of buying ready-made albums. Although it may require you extra time to come up with your own, the result is well worth it in the end. You can use old boxes or cardboards in fashioning your own album cover. You may also ditch unused contents of a binder, and decorate the binder itself to give it a new look.
Ornaments will never have to be a problem. You're practically limited only by your imagination when it comes to the decorations you can put on the pages. You can cut designs from magazines, or print patterns you find online. But be cautious where you take your ornaments from. A family or friend looking through your work will find cutouts from erotic comics and the like quite offending.
For borders, try using leftover wallpapers. If you're creating a page for your son's birthday party, you may use the invitation or parts of the party hat. If it's about the beach you have been to, you may actually use the sand taken from it. Old fabrics and buttons will also make for great decorations.
As with scrapbooking tools, there are so many of them, and some of them can cost quite a lot. But the truth is you can do without them. That is, if you know how to be resourceful and inventive. As long as you have a reliable pair of scissors and a cutter, then you'll be just fine.
As you can see, creating a scrapbook doesn't have to be costly. You may go online to find more ways to turn used and everyday items into embellishments. Your creativity, more than anything else, will make a scrapbook look unique and charming.
